Despite predictions of its demise, climate technology continues to demonstrate remarkable resilience in the face of political headwinds and market challenges. While the Trump administration and Republican Party have worked to dismantle clean energy policies, venture investments in the sector have remained surprisingly stable throughout 2025, challenging pessimistic forecasts.
The sector's endurance stems from two critical factors: the persistent threat of climate change and the increasingly competitive economics of clean energy technologies. Solar, wind, and battery technologies have experienced dramatic cost reductions, proving that renewable alternatives can effectively challenge traditional fossil fuel infrastructure. These technological advances suggest that clean energy is not just an environmental imperative, but an increasingly smart economic choice.
Data centers have emerged as a pivotal focus for climate tech investors in 2026, with industry leaders expressing overwhelming confidence in their continued significance. Tom Chi from At One Ventures notes that these centers are "creating their own financial ecosystem," while Po Bronson of SOSV's IndieBio reports an "ever-increasing concentration of effort" around data center development. The conversation is shifting from power demand to grid resilience, with experts like Lisa Coca from Toyota Ventures anticipating a strategic pivot toward decoupling from traditional electrical grids.
Investors are particularly bullish on zero-carbon energy generation technologies. Daniel Goldman of Clean Energy Ventures emphasizes that zero-carbon sources are already among the cheapest power alternatives, with grid-scale and distributed battery technologies accelerating cost reductions faster than anticipated. Geothermal, nuclear, solar, and battery technologies are receiving significant attention and investment.
While some investors acknowledge the potential for an AI technology bubble, most remain optimistic about infrastructure investments. Kyle Teamey from RA Capital Planetary Health suggests that 2026 infrastructure spending is already budgeted, making significant pullback unlikely. Andrew Beebe of Obvious Ventures specifically predicts potential data center market corrections in 2026 or early 2027 but sees no similar bubble in electricity generation.
Beyond AI and data centers, industry experts like Anil Achyuta from Energy Impact Partners highlight the emerging trend of reindustrialization. This movement focuses on rebuilding complex supply chains for advanced technologies, with particular emphasis on robotics, batteries, and power electronics.
